Bacchanal! explores the place of Carnival in Trinidadian society and the people who take part in it. Topics covered include: how the festival reflects and affects attitudes towards religion, language, humour, politics, male-female relations and folk traditions

About the author










Peter Mason is a journalist and writer, with a long-standing interest in cricket, the Caribbean and Carnival.
